'All shall be well, all shall be well, and all manner of things shall be well,', Julian of Norwich (1342-1416), known for her 16 visions that she recorded in Revelations of Divine Love, said to be the first book written by a woman in the English language.

All the wise ones may attain their insights by their own experience and reasoning, but they end up echoing each other. Jesus came 500 years after Buddha, and much of his lore and biographical details are like a plagiarism of the Buddha. But the author of Ecclesiastes 1:9 preceded Buddha:

The thing that hath been, it is that which shall be; and that which is done is that which shall be done: and there is no new thing under the sun.
